The main casino online signup bonus you should look out for is a deposit match offer. This is when the casino agrees to match your initial deposit with free wagering credits up to a certain amount. This is an excellent way to boost your bankroll and get you started with a bang! You should also keep an eye out for reload bonuses, Game of the Week promotions, and tournaments. These can provide additional opportunities to win big prizes and redeem your loyalty points.

Legal online casinos are becoming more and more common, but they are still not legal in every state. In some states, only sports betting is allowed. In others, online casino gambling is completely banned. Nevertheless, the industry is growing rapidly and there are signs that more jurisdictions will legalize it in the near future.
